NUST 5G research lab to drive technological advancements in Pakistan

Islamabad, Oct 4 – National University of Sciences and Technology (NUST) 5G Research Lab partners with, a global leader renowned for its cutting-edge technology and innovation OPPO, and Pakistan’s leading digital communications company Jazz. This alliance marks a historic moment in Pakistan’s technological landscape, solidifying commitment to driving innovation and spearheading technological advancements in the country.
The collaborating of NUST’s esteemed 5G Research Lab, is poised to explore new horizons in the realm of 5G technology, ensuring Pakistan’s prominent position in the global technological revolution.. By pooling their resources and expertise, OPPO, Jazz, and NUST aim to accelerate the development and deployment of 5G technology in Pakistan, ushering in an era of unparalleled connectivity and transformative experiences for consumers.
George Long, CEO – OPPO Pakistan, Authorized Exclusive Distributor, expressed enthusiasm about the collaboration, stating “We’re excited to partner with NUST’s 5G Research Lab, a renowned institution at the forefront of technology. This collaboration aligns perfectly with OPPO’s mission to deliver cutting-edge devices and drive tech progress in Pakistan. We anticipate a fruitful partnership that benefits our brand and advances the 5G ecosystem in the region.”
